What is TMS?

Transcranial magnetic stimulation (TMS) is a procedure that uses magnetic fields to stimulate the brain cells.

TMS was first developed in the 1980s. It was FDA approved to treat depression in 2008 and was FDA approved for OCD in 2022. TMS is also very effective for treating PTSD and other anxiety disorders.

TMS can work by itself. However, TMS is even more effective at creating long lasting change when combined with therapy.

Side Effects:

TMS is very safe. Side effects are minimal and usually transient. Patients can return to work after their TMS session.

Most common side effects are: - Headaches - Scalp discomfort - Twitching of facial muscles - Lightheadedness - Fatigue or sleepiness Rarely, TMS can cause a seizure (in less than 0.1% of patients)
